Output c81105329f0ca1b0373f9f5f3a60d876e8c1676e5fbf8f55139ea32fbe629365:12

value
176884723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3d58968f47f15d336db3d8aafda8602d0f9e73 OP_EQUAL
address
MLggKgf42xdhaTtp22gbYAAj5RKGkJP3yJ
transaction
c81105329f0ca1b0373f9f5f3a60d876e8c1676e5fbf8f55139ea32fbe629365
spent
true